Credit: Burpple. Part chicken rice stall, part steamboat place, this Golden Mile Tower stalwart offers the best of both worlds. It's a Hainanese steamboat concept, a rarity, offering simple ingredients like pork slices, cockles and fish balls in platefuls for your easy cooking in a pot of chicken soup that only becomes flavourful when you put ingredients in. They've got no website and no social media handles, and don't come expecting great service, but rather, a laidback vibe as if you're in Singapore in the '80s.

A cozy seater specialising in bijin nabeor "beauty pot" in Japanese, this place prides itself on the provenance of its high-quality chicken. The hotpot comes with white, collagen-rich pudding pieces that once heated, create a creamy golden broth.
